Chollerton is a rural civil parish in Northumberland, set among hedged fields, small woodlands and stone-built farms in the Tyne valley, a short drive west of Hexham. The parish sits near the historic line of Hadrian's Wall and other Roman sites, so the landscape carries a quiet sense of antiquity alongside its agricultural character.
Local life is shaped by farming, the parish church and village hall, and a close-knit community of long‑standing residents and newcomers seeking rural living. The area attracts walkers and heritage visitors as well as those looking for easy access to regional towns while enjoying Northumberland’s distinctive scenery and historic atmosphere.
